Staying at Tai Evi Homestay in Soso Village was an unforgettable experience filled with warmth and community. The village, with around 600 people and 90 children attending the local school, welcomed us with open arms. Everywhere we walked, we would hear "Bula" being called out to us from peoples homes and yards. On the evening of our arrival, we met with the chief and brought offerings to get his blessing for our stay. Silo, Bill, Va, Rovini, Ike, Peter, and Loochi—made us feel like family. We enjoyed safe snorkeling in the vibrant coral reefs just off the beach, and the boat ride to the village while short, was filled with stunning views. The money spent for our two-night stay, felt like a small price for the rich cultural experience and genuine connections we made. The food prepared by Va was delicious, the bathroom, shower, and accommodations were clean, and we even had a power bar to recharge our devices during the day. We brought water with us, but were pleased to find out they had filtered water for us too if needed. If you're looking for adventure and a genuine experience, you have found your homestay! We wished we could stay longer, and hope to be back again! Current cost breakdown: 1. Accommodation: $96 FJD for 2 nights (booked via Booking.com). 2. Chief Offering: $25 FJD for kava (if needed to purchase in the village otherwise buy in Nadi) + $10 FJD per person for the ceremony, which goes to helping the village. 3. Boat Ride: $35 FJD for a one-way boat ride for the both of us (20-30 minutes). 4. Breakfast/Lunch/Dinner: $50fjd per person/day 5. Reasonably priced activities which include snorkeling/picnic, fishing, manta ray snorkeling (when in season and they are around), school visit, weaving etc.

    We wanted a homestay run by locals, so we got an authentic experience. No roads, no cars, only walking tracks and hiking trails. Wonderful. They are isolated, so no shop, I would recommend taking sachet coffees etc if you like more than instant. If you get inspired to want to help them (as I was) you could think of taking snorkelling flippers and leaving them there, or packraft paddles (they come apart), or a yoghurt maker and powder packets to make yoghurt. Some books, games, or big maps of Yasawa. We had a week, which was just right....but didn't get to do all the activities we intended to. Too nice being relaxed and even lazy. The ferry ride there is fun and interesting and they supply complimentary transfers to and from accommodation. South Sea Cruises. Apparently there is a supply boat from Lautoka once a week which is much cheaper.
